FAMILY ENGAGEMENT

A Place at the TABLE

Since 2008, TABLE has strived to create an equitable “place at the table” for local children and their families. In addition to providing access to fresh, healthy food, we have learned that one of the best ways to ensure our kids receive the support they need most to improve their health is by collaborating directly with parents, guardians, and families.  


We have undertaken several initiatives and hired more staff over the past few years to make our family relationships meaningful and intentional, with the goal of ensuring the overall health and well-being of the kids we serve.

VOLUNTEER SPOTLIGHT

Ned Weeks

Volunteers are an essential ingredient to TABLE’s success. We rely on 175 volunteers every week to pack bags, deliver food, shelve and organize donations, take care of recycling, and much more!


Ned has been volunteering at TABLE since August 2021 and is a staple at our Fresh Food bagging shifts every Tuesday, Wednesday, and Thursday. We can always count on him to have an upbeat attitude and to know all the lyrics to every 80’s hit song!

Fighting the Stigma of Food Insecurity, One Step at a Time


Harmony Chavis shares her thoughts in our latest blog on how each of us can contribute to fighting the stigma of food insecurity. Sometimes the little things can lead to something bigger. 

“No one person can change the stigma surrounding poverty and systematic failures that produce circumstances that cause people to lack basic needs like food, healthcare, housing, and education. We can, however, still do something powerful by obliterating shame in its tracks by being empathetic.”
